Car Keys Repairs Near Me

Losing your car keys can be a huge trouble. The process of replacing them can be more difficult, particularly in the case of a more recent model that requires transponders or a key fob.

BMW-2020-New.pngA locksmith for cars will typically cost less than a dealership or roadside assistance service provider. The price will vary based on the type of key and the issue you're experiencing.

Keys Lost or Stolen

In the past, misplacing a car key fob repairs key was not an issue. You could grab a spare in the trunk and keep going. However, as cars have become more and more technologically advanced as well, they've also gotten more complicated keys that can be much harder to replace. The good news is that if your keys are lost or stolen, an experienced locksmith can likely assist you to get back on the road with no hassle.

Many people are unaware that they have a spare key until they're late for work and don't have time to search for it. If you're one of these people, consider making a second key as soon as possible. It's a relatively small investment that could save you a lot of stress in the near future, especially if you live in a busy city.

If you have an ordinary car key that has an embedded chip that can be duplicated easily at a hardware shop or even at some locksmiths. You'll be required to provide the year, make, and model of your car as well as proof that you own it (usually an official title or registration). The blank for the key will be cut by a machine that accurately replicates the shape of your existing ignition key.

Older models use traditional double-edged keys that fit into the cylinder for the ignition lock. While this type of car key is able to be replaced by locksmiths, you might have a better option in terms of cost and convenience by going to your dealer, particularly if the car is newer.

Contact your manufacturer before you contact an auto locksmith to repair your old ignition key. It could be covered under your warranty. Also, you should check the price of a new key from an online retailer, or an agent. These are often cheaper than having your mechanic at the car or a local locksmith replace the key.

Locked Out

It can be a stressful experience to be locked out of your vehicle. However, there are solutions to avoid this issue in the future, such as giving an extra key to a trusted family or friend member. You may also want to consider adding roadside assistance to your policy. This could be beneficial in this situation.

The most important thing to do when you're locked out of your vehicle is to stay calm. If you're panicking contact 911. The dispatcher may dispatch a tow-truck to unlock your car and give you the key. You can also contact a locksmith and have them open the door at your location.

In some cases, excessively twisting or pinning a stuck car-key could cause it to break within the lock. This is why it's crucial to apply lubricant to stop this from happening. Graphite spray or silicone lubricant can be used to lubricate the keys and lock so that it will move more easily. If this does not work then it might be required to replace the lock.

If your key won't turn on the ignition or door lock, the pin tumblers might be corroding. The key could also be misaligned. Attempting to fix this on yourself could cause damage to the door lock on your car It is best to let a professional locksmith handle the task.

A professional will often reprogram your remote control if it has an electronic fob. This will not only unlock your vehicle, but also allow you to start the engine. It is possible that you'll require replacing the transponder chip if that is the case, however an auto locksmith is capable of doing this for you. A locksmith can cut the manual car key when it's damaged or snapped. A locksmith can also repair the key that is bent or distorted, however this requires more extensive work.

Damaged Keys

The harsh environment to the car keys' environment can cause them to become damaged and stop working. While it's not easy to prevent these types of accidents you can reduce the risk of damage by keeping your keys in a secure place when you're not making use of it. This will shield your key from dust, moisture and heat. All of these can cause it to degrade.

If you're shopping at a supermarket or putting groceries into the trunk of your car, putting down your car key for a second can lead to a very unexpected and frustrating situation. If your key is stuck in the ignition or the door lock, you'll need an auto locksmith to solve it as soon as you can.

In some cases, it may be possible to fix your own car key. But, before doing this, you must know why your key stopped functioning. If your key is broken it could be due to an issue with the transponder chip, or another internal component of the remote or key fob key repair. In this instance, it is necessary to visit an authorized dealer.

Physical wear and tear is another frequent cause of damage to keys. With time, repeated turning and twisting of the key may weaken it and make it more susceptible to damage. Dropping your key on a surface that is hard can also cause cracks and scratches. It's important to keep a spare set of keys in the event of any such incident.

It is risky trying to repair the broken key inside a vehicle by binding a piece metal that has been fractured in particular when the key has to be placed into the ignition. A professional locksmith will offer more secure and safe solutions to this problem. In some instances, it's even possible to replace the entire key.

Electronic Keys

A car key fob can be a lifesaver when you're having a hectic day at work. It can be a major problem if it doesn't work. You'll have to locate a key cutting service for cars near you to repair the issue regardless of whether it's an issue with the battery or.

There are other places where you can get this service. While most people think about going to a dealer to purchase a new key, or to replace one that is broken, there are many options. These include automotive stores, home improvements stores and locksmiths. Some of these services will even provide a Faraday key fob pouch that block any signals that are sent by your fob, making it harder for thieves to steal or copy your car keys.

The key fobs on the majority of modern vehicles have a transponder that must be programmed into the car's computer. Although you can purchase an online key fob, these won't work without the correct programming. Fortunately, many auto shops have the tools and know-how to make this happen, saving you the expense of a trip to the dealership.

AutoZone is one of the most favored stores for this service, can handle most keyfobs. However, it's an excellent idea to call them first to confirm that they're able to handle your specific key.

NAPA is another chain that offers key duplications at most locations. They're more expensive than other chains however, you'll avoid a costly dealership visit.

Ace Hardware is a great alternative for those looking to have an extra key made. They can duplicate most keys however, it is best to give them a call before you go to ensure that they're able to complete the task.

Some services that specialize in this provide a mobile van that will drive to your location and copying your key onsite. This is a great option if you need an immediate replacement key and don't have time to wait in the dealership.
